My opinion only, but you should not be 100% positive this is a ww2 era flag...looks by the pics, and of course this is difficult to do, but seems like modern made material, extreme crease folds,way to fresh looking.. these are being faked, so too speak.. you can even take a period ww2 flag, iron out, then using a stylus and india perm. ink, ""create'' a signed, kanji flag..
